Joule (J)

The standard SI unit of energy. One joule equals the energy transferred when:

  • A force of 1 newton moves an object 1 meter
  • 1 watt of power is applied for 1 second

Electron Volt (eV)

The energy gained by an electron moving across a potential difference of 1 volt. Common in:

  • Particle physics
  • Atomic and nuclear physics
  • Semiconductor physics

Conversion Formula

eV = J × (6.242 × 1018) or eV = J / (1.602 × 10-19)

Where:

  • eV = Energy in electron volts
  • J = Energy in joules
